Looking for Divorce Lawyers in Upper Montclair?

Divorce lawyers specialize in the legal dissolution of a marriage. They guide clients through the complexities of dividing assets and debts, determining spousal support (alimony), and resolving disputes through negotiation, mediation, or litigation when necessary. These attorneys advocate for their clients’ financial interests to achieve a fair and equitable settlement or court order.

Do I have to move out of my daughter's house. I am there by invitation of my daughter who is going through a divorce. House jointly owned.

Answered by attorney Diana L. Anderson
Divorce lawyer at Diana L. Anderson
You have as much right to be in the house as your Daughter's guest as your daughter has.  During the divorce resolution, the house may have to be sold, or the asset divided, but there is noreason you have to leave the house unless there is some final resolution changing ownership of the house.

What is my recourse for paying child support and alimony if she does not reside with the children?

default-avatar
Answered by attorney Stuart Jon Bierman (Unclaimed Profile)
Divorce lawyer at The Law Offices of Stuart Jon Bierman
Seems like you should contact an attorney and arrange to file a motion with a Judge to get some assistance from the court. The Judge should be made aware of this situation so he or she can make some changes in the status quo that would be in the best interests of the children. For example, if the child support money is not going to the grandparents for the benefit of the children but instead is being used for the benefit of the mother then a Judge would want to know about it.

Can I force the sale of our house if it was awarded to my husband during our divorce settlement?

default-avatar
Answered by attorney Anne Barbara Howard (Unclaimed Profile)
Divorce lawyer at Anne B. Howard, A Professional Law Corporation
If he was given the house in the divorce you can't force a sale. Check your divorce papers to see if there's anything you can do if he's late. If the loans Changed check to see if he took your name off it. Doesn't make sense to have your name on the new loan without your signature If you are not on the new loan he shouldn't be able to affect your credit. Check to make sure you are off the HOA.
